![]() IntelliJ IDEA 2017.3 will detect and alert you if you try to use an expected declaration without the corresponding actual declarations. To call platform-specific code from a common module, you can specify expected declarations – declarations for which all platform-specific modules need to provide actual declarations.Įxpected declarations should have actual declarations in the platform-specific module. When you compile a project such as this for a specific platform, IntelliJ IDEA generates the code for both the common and platform-specific parts.ĭetecting expected declarations without the corresponding actual declarations Please keep in mind that multi-platform projects should be built with Gradle. The IDE will generate a multi-platform project with the following modules: a common module for the shared code between the platforms, and two platform-specific modules, one for JVM and another for JavaScript. The IDE now supports creating and running multi-platform projects, as well as code editing and navigation assistance for expected and actual declarations.įirst of all, now it is possible to create a template project to start exploring the new Multi-platform projects feature. To support calling the platform-specific APIs from common code, the common code can specify expected declarations, and then platform-specific modules need to provide the actual declarations. ![]() Such projects consist of common modules, containing platform-independent code, and platform-specific modules. The key new feature of Kotlin 1.2 is its support for multi-platform projects – projects where the same code is compiled to target the JVM or JavaScript. Update of Visual Studio keymap in IntelliJ-based IDEs in 2020.The Kotlin plugin bundled with IntelliJ IDEA 2017.3 has been updated to Kotlin 1.2.Apple Silicon Support in JetBrains IDEs.What versions of IntelliJ-based IDEs are supported?.In-IDE notifications about license expiration.SignatureException: Signature doesn't match or Signature length not correct: got 256 but was expecting 512.Your license key cannot be found in the JetBrains database."License server response has not passed data integrity check: Invalid signature format" error on product activation via license server.$Shortcut = $WScriptShell.CreateShortcut($ShortcutFile) $WScriptShell = New-Object -ComObject WScript.Shell $ShortcutFile = "$env:Public\Desktop\Pycharm 2016.3.2.lnk" $TargetFile = "$InstallPath\bin\pycharm.exe" ![]() # Create a Shortcut with Windows PowerShell # \pycharm-professional-2016.3.2.exe /S /C=$InstallPath $P圜harm = Get-ChildItem -Path HKLM:\SOFTWARE\Microsoft\Windows\CurrentVersion\Uninstall, HKLM:\SOFTWARE\Wow6432Node\Microsoft\Windows\CurrentVersion\Uninstall, HKCU:\SOFTWARE\Microsoft\Windows\CurrentVersion\Uninstall | Here is my script I am currently trying to use. * The install string points HKCU path instead of the HKLM * There is no option to remove the application from program and features. * SCCM utilizes the system account to install the application This is the script I plan to use when pushing out pycharm, You will receive the same error mentioned by My issue is related to deploy this multiple Windows 10 machines here for our programmers. ![]() I get the same exact issue where it installs under HKCU, but if you navigate to program and features to uninstall it. I've been experiencing the same issue when installing pycharm using silent mode /S.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|